INSPIRE Methodology of Prompt Engineering

INSPIRE: This acronym represents a methodology designed to aid you, the AI prompt author, in crafting powerful prompts that are both effective and innovative, incorporating the nuances of LLMs and Generative AIs and their specific domains. INSPIRE serves as a versatile guide based in research for crafting prompts that leverage the full spectrum of capabilities offered by AI technologies. It emphasizes clarity, context, expertise, iterative refinement, and strategic engagement, all of which are critical for generating impactful and relevant responses from advanced Generative AI models like ChatGPT, Claude, Gemini, Copilot, Perplexity, and others. The acronym, INSPIRE, helps users navigate the complexities of prompt design and prompt engineering by focusing on the powerful key elements that drive effective communication and creative problem-solving with Generative AIs.

I - Intention and Identify
Define the intention of your use case and AI prompt clearly. Start with a clear understanding of what you aim to achieve with the AI prompt, creating a framework and purpose for the AI/LLM to understand your use case.

N – Narrative, Examples, and Context

Provide narrative, examples, and context to help shape and drive your AI/LLM to achieve its objectives and goals. Create and supply detailed background information, context, story, and examples of successful outputs (few-shot prompting) to help the AI/LLM understand your desired use and outcomes.

S – Specific Objectives
Articulate specific objectives and goals for the AI/LLM. Effective AI prompts will outline the qualities, goals, and objectives of your desired output.

P – Personas of Experts
Embed powerful and descriptive personas/experts. Your AI prompt will incorporate specific expert personas or specialist roles for the AI/LLM to adopt while responding to your use case thus increasing effectiveness and impact.

I - Iterate and Optimize
Iterate and optimize based on feedback. The AI prompt will create a system that allows the AI/LLM to iterate, test, refine, and optimize the AI prompt with each run.

R - Restrictions and Controls
Set clear restrictions for your AI/LLM. The AI prompt will establish boundaries, limitations, and expectations as well as enable your AI/LLM to review for bias, generalizations, and false information for and within the generated content.

E - Engagement, Efficacy, and Effectiveness
Develop in the AI prompt an engagement strategy and a strategy of efficacy for the AI/LLM. The AI/LLM will thus make the output and interface between AI/LLM and user engaging and effective as well as the intended audience, through the strategy for engagement and addressing user experience.
